Part Overview
0508ZC224MAT2U is a KYOCERA AVX X7R ceramic capacitor rated for 0.22 µF ±20% at 10V, featuring Low ESL (Reverse Geometry) in a 0508 (1220 Metric) surface mount MLCC package. It is suitable for bypass and decoupling applications. The product is currently active, with 1105 pieces of new original stock available. Parameter Comparison
| Parameter | Main Part: 0508ZC224MAT2U | Substitute: KGL21DR71C224KU |
|---|---|---|
| Manufacturer | KYOCERA AVX | KYOCERA AVX |
| Capacitance | 0.22 µF | 0.22 µF |
| Tolerance | ±20% | ±10% |
| Voltage - Rated | 10V | 16V |
| Temperature Coefficient | X7R | X7R |
| Operating Temperature | -55°C ~ 125°C | -55°C ~ 125°C |
| Features | Low ESL (Reverse Geometry) | Low ESL (Reverse Geometry) |
| Applications | Bypass, Decoupling | Bypass, Decoupling |
| Mounting Type | Surface Mount, MLCC | Surface Mount, MLCC |
| Package / Case | 0508 (1220 Metric) | 0508 (1220 Metric) |
| Size / Dimension | 0.050" L x 0.079" W (1.27mm x 2.00mm) | 0.050" L x 0.079" W (1.27mm x 2.00mm) |
| Thickness (Max) | 0.022" (0.56mm) | 0.040" (1.02mm) |
| RoHS Status | ROHS3 Compliant | ROHS3 Compliant |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) | 1 (Unlimited) |
| REACH Status | REACH Unaffected | REACH Unaffected |
